## Configuration

As part of the Oakbarrel decomposition effort, the user module now runs as its own service, separate from the legacy monolith. It keeps its own database connection and session store, so the old shared settings no longer apply. Copy env.sample to .env, fill in the host and port values for the new user service, and confirm the migration flag is set to standalone. Then, to let the service authenticate against the account directory, append the following line:

env line for yafof-kajof: RELAY_SECRET20=0e1bd1779797bb35b136

## Runbook: Grafton API N+1 fix

Context for the sync: the `orders → lineItems` resolver on Grafton was issuing one query per parent row. Fixed by routing through the batch loader with request-scoped caching. p95 on the orders query dropped from 2.1s to 140ms. Loader batching is on by default; disable only via the escape-hatch flag if correctness issues appear. Rollback is a config revert, no redeploy. Monitor the resolver latency dashboard for one week post-change. The loader runs with the settings below.

config for yageg-kaweg:
[kelath]
port = 8000
team = holox
host = kelath.ferrasoft.test
region = south-4
access_code = ac_37ab15
timeout_ms = 1000

Vexel Reports — Plugin Onboarding. Sort in the Tablewright builder is stable: rows with equal keys keep their input order. Your plugin must not assume otherwise. If you re-sort client-side, use a stable algorithm or append a tiebreaker column. Violations fail certification in the Harrowgate test suite. To run the certification sandbox locally, you first unlock the test credentials bundle with the recovery passphrase that appears below.

vault phrase of tagag-fawef = lammir-ulaiel-oliax-belox-eliox-ulaok-gilael-norys-holox-fenir